When it comes to choosing a tax solution, H&R Block offers both software and online options. Each has their own advantages and disadvantages, so it's important to carefully consider which option is best for you.
Pros and Cons of H&R Block's Software Option
For those who prefer a physical copy of their tax return and don't want to rely on an internet connection, H&R Block's software option is ideal. You can access your return easily and at any time, without the need for an internet connection. However, updates must be manually installed, which can be time-consuming and frustrating for some.
Pros and Cons of H&R Block's Online Option
If you're someone who is constantly on-the-go and needs to file their taxes from anywhere, then H&R Block's online option is perfect for you. The platform is convenient and automatically updates, eliminating the need for manual downloads. However, there is a fee for using the online service, which can add up over time.

The main difference between the two is that H&R Block software is installed on your computer, while the online option is accessed through a web browser. The software tends to offer more features and flexibility, but the online version is more convenient and accessible from any device.
This depends on your personal preferences and needs. If you prefer to work offline and want access to more features, the software may be the better option. If you need to work on your taxes from multiple devices or want the convenience of not having to install anything, the online version may be the way to go.
Both options are secure and use encryption to protect your sensitive information. However, if you are concerned about security, the software may be slightly more secure since it is installed on your computer and not accessible through a web browser.
